Arm processor core memory hierarchy software development summary. The arm architecture is the keystone of the worlds largest compute ecosystem. Discover the right architecture for your project here with our. Arm designstart provides the fastest, lowestrisk route to a custom systemonchip soc with industryleading arm cpu and system ip. Arm processor architecture arm core 12 arm core feature arm v1 obsolete 26 bit instructions, no multiply or coprocessor arm v2 obsolete 32 bit result, added co processor arm v3 obsolete 32 bit instructions arm v4 arm v4t add signed instructions, signed load and store instructions thumb mode is.
Create custom socs with arm designstart to accelerate silicon success. Extra peripherals that are required by the fpga are placed on the expansion of apb and ahb ports. If you want this type of ebook, download it free of cost. The arm glossary is a list of terms used in arm documentation, together with definitions for those terms. Most of the principles of modern soc and processor design are illustrated. Arm is the industrys leading supplier of foundation physical ip and processor implementation solutions to address the performance. Confidentiality status this document is nonconfidential. He was there for the development of the acorn, the bbc micro, bbc basic and risc os. Arm processor, ask latest information, arm processor abstract,arm processor report,arm processor presentation pdf,doc,ppt,arm processor technology discussion,arm. Arm cortexm resources all in one place processors blog. Preface about this book this book is a generic user guide for devices that implement the arm cortexm4 processor. Stay informed with technical manuals and other documentation.
Download now the armr cortexrm processors are already one of the most popular choices for lot and embedded applications. This new edition has been fully revised and updated to include extensive information on the arm cortexm4 processor, providing a complete uptodate guide to both cortexm3 and cortexm4 processors, and. Introduction arm extensions ip cores arm based system summary arm arm arm history arm acorn risc machine from acorn computers ltd. Designstart pro provides access to cortexm0 and cortexm3 for no cost. The title arm cortexm4 processor technical reference manual. Here, you can download arm instruction emulator armie. View and download arm cortexm4 generic user manual online. Advanced risc machines most widely used 32 bit risc instruction set architecture the relative simplicity makes it suitable for low power devices arm7, arm9, arm11 and cortex approximately 90% of all embedded 32bit risc processors used extensively in consumer electronics, including pdas, mobile phones, digital media. Get started with early development on the arm cortexm55 processor. Youll see why a custom soc may be the right way to plan for future products and gain the knowledge you need. Arm is a fullsolutions provider, supporting a broad range of applications.
Arm is the industry standard embedded microprocessor architecture, and is a leader in lowpower high performance cores. Evaluation kickstart version are available for free download. Simple fpga prototyping with quick access to eda tools. The arm cortexm processor family is arm s smallest and lowest power suite of cpus. At the end of your monthly term, you will be automatically renewed at the promotional monthly subscription rate until the end of the promo period, unless you elect to.
Products download events support videos all product families arm7, arm9, and cortexm3 products c16x, xc16x, and st10 products c251 and 80c251 products cx51 and 8051 products. View and download arm cortexm3 designstart user manual online. With arm flexible access and designstarttm, accessing arm cortexm processor ip is fast, affordable, and easy. It contains information about all versions of the arm and thumb instruction sets, the memory management and cache functions, as well as optimized code examples. Arm also has a large partner network supporting the entire design and development cycle. Its architecture is created by the advanced risc machines and thats why it has an arm in its name. No right is granted to you under the provisions of clause 1 to. This book is a lab manual and is part of the embedded system development and application course series. Soc consortium course material 12 5stage pipeline arm organization t prog n inst cpi f clk t prog. The arm cortexm55 processor is arms most aicapable cortexm processor and the first to feature arm helium vector processing technology, bringing enhanced, energy efficient signal processing and machine learning ml performance. The arm processor can be defined as the family of cpus used extensively in the consumer electronic devices like multimedia players, smartphones, wearables, and tables.
This introductory white paper provides details on the following. Extending the performance of arms ml portfolio for endpoint devices. The cortexm0 processor is a very low gate count, highly energy efficient processor that is intended for microcontroller and deep ly embedded applications. Designstart pro is the fastest, most affordable way to access a select mix of arm ip for commercial custom socasic design. A35 processor advanced simd and floatingpoint support technical reference manual revision r1p0 arm cortex. Pdf arm microprocessor systems download full pdf book. Learn more, and ask and answer questions on the selfservice arm community. Cost the intel atom processor was not on price parity with the armbased processor it would replace. A76ae core technical reference manual revision r0p0 arm neoverse e1 core software optimization guide. Arm s proven track record of delivering worldclass architecture designs is reflected in the success of this diverse and everevolving ecosystem.
Offer starts on jan 8, 2020 and expires on sept 30, 2020. Bruce smith has been a prolific writer of books about personal computers since long before the arm processor was called the arm. Choose the package that is suitable for your linux installation. Arm system architectures create standardization and commonality across the system, making it. Select the install updates button to install arm and any sponsor customizations. This architecture supports running multiple concurrent software code on one device utilizing multiple cores. Arm as a standard component even tough arm is mostly used as a processor core in soc and other asics, some manufacturers have brought armbased standard products to market examples of manufacturers. The arm compute library is a collection of lowlevel functions optimized for arm cpu and gpu architectures targeted at image processing, computer vision, and machine learning. A back end database which can be incorporated to utilize common apis and tools can facilitate migration and. Arm processor architecture arm core 12 arm core feature arm v1 obsolete 26 bit instructions, no multiply or coprocessor arm v2 obsolete 32 bit result, added co processor arm v3 obsolete 32 bit instructions arm v4 arm v4t add signed instructions, signed load and store instructions thumb mode is added. Cortexm3 designstart motherboard pdf manual download.
Discover the right architecture for your project here with our entire line of cores explained. The right to use, copy and disclose this document may be subject to license. Arm microprocessor systems available for download and read online in other formats. Develop and test using over 50,000 software packages and runtimes including go, java, javascript, php, python and ruby and deploy at scale using our complete scaleout management suite including maas and juju. It has an exceptionally small silicon area, low power and minimal code footprint to enable developers to achieve 32bit performance at an 8bit price point.
The cost was closer when utilizing intel vt, where one intel atom processor would replace two arm based processors. Oct 14, 2018 arm processor ppt presentation and pdf report. Smm is an fpga implementation of an arm processor or subsystem. You can open this page that has the pdf editor search at the microsoft store. This lab manual is based on the embest arm labs system development platform hardware, which uses an arm processor as its core. Atmel, cirrus logic, hyundai, intel, oki, samsung, sharp most of the products are based on 7tdmicore, some are. Download pdf arm microprocessor systems book full free. This book is the official reference guide to the arm risc architecture. Arm armarchitecture reference manual arm ddi 0100e covers v5te dsp extensions can be purchased from booksellers isbn 0201737191 addisonwesley available for download from arm swebsite arm v7m arm available for download from arm swebsite contact arm if you need a different version v6, v7 ar, etc. When i tried to install pdf writer foxit i have discovered after paying for it that it does not work with the arm processor.
Arm cortexa53 mpcore processor technical reference manual preface. I searched apps at the microsoft website and here are 2 that works with the arm architecture. Get free and instant access to cortexm0 and cortexm3 processors, and. Arm designstart helps companies to design innovative custom chips or fpga designs, without compromising on timetomarket. Optimized for deterministic, realtime embedded processing and microcontroller applications, cortexm based processors are at the heart of the sensor hub in wearables, delivering advanced signalprocessing capabilities. The arm glossary does not contain terms that are industry standard unless the arm meaning differs from the generally accepted meaning. The cortexm0 is available through designstart with the cortexm system design kit cmsdk. The arm chain coupler is a system level design to allow multi core arm processors to divide memory and cpu cores into virtual sessions which then support native code. Introduction arm extensions ip cores arm based system summary microcontroller actelcoremp7 and subsystem arm7tdmis 3216bit risc architecture arm and thumb instruction sets embedded realtime debug and jtag interface. Arm is the industrys leading supplier of microprocessor technology, offering the widest range of microprocessor cores to address the performance, power and cost requirements for almost all application markets.
Benefit from arms robust ecosystem of tools, support, and software. The arm glossary does not contain terms that are industry standard unless the. All arm processors are considered risc designs, but this doesnt mean much because risc itself is. Arm armarchitecture reference manual arm ddi 0100e covers v5te dsp extensions can be purchased from booksellers isbn 0201737191 addisonwesley available for download from armswebsite arm v7m arm available for download from armswebsite contact arm if you need a different version v6, v7 ar, etc.
Arm cpu architecture is a set of specifications that allows developers to write software and firmware that will behave in a consistent way on all armbased processors. View and download intel arm cortexa9 introduction manual online. Chapter 2 functional description read this for a description of the functionality of the cortexa7 mpcore. Custom chips for dummies, arm special edition, introduces you to custom socsasics system on a chipapplicationspecific integrated circuits technology, shows you some of the important benefits of this technology, and provides a highlevel view of how your company can get started. Technical documentation is available as a pdf download. Surface pro x pdf software that works with the arm processor. It enables our partners to build their products in an efficient, affordable, and secure way. Arm cores are widely used in mobile phones, handheld organizers, and a multitude of other everyday portable consumer devices. I have uploaded there many types of engineering ebooks. Login using the arm login name from your order and password provided in arm order and login email.
Processor ip, tools and software support downloads. This type of portability and compatibility is the foundation of the arm ecosystem. Arm v7m arm available for download from arms website. Pdf arm architecture and risc applications researchgate. Arm processor full notes pdf downloads faadooengineers. Using this book this book is organized into the following chapters. Intel arm cortexa9 introduction manual pdf download. Optimized for deterministic, realtime embedded processing and microcontroller applications, cortexm based processors are at the heart of the sensor hub in wearables. Implementers of cortexm4 designs make a number of implementation choices, that can affect the functionality of the device. The arm cortexm processor family is arms smallest and lowest power suite of cpus.
The arm cortexm0 processor is the smallest arm processor available. It is available free of charge under a permissive mit open source license. If you want to search for others, make sure to check the system requirements. Download a wide range of arm products, software and tools from our developer website. Access to cortexa5 is also available with low upfront costs that vary dependent upon desired support. Arm graphic and camera technology is able to drive the ultimate visual experience across a wide range of devices, including mass market to highperformance smartphones, android osbased tablets and smarttvs. Cortexm0 technical reference manual arm architecture. Where the term arm is used it means arm or any of its subsidiaries as appropriate. The lab manual is a complete teaching and training tool for developing embedded systems. Cortexm4 processor, the programmers model, instruction set, registers, memory map,floating point. One of the many surprises microsoft sprung on us at its october event was the surface pro x, a new ultraportable tablet powered by an armbased processor.
796 708 958 134 1097 1350 371 1208 559 236 1077 142 190 502 672 426 1169 198 817 1261 233 1495 396 395 937 871 833 110 319 376 52 1016 1057 310 1251 137 1106 760 804 983 1066 996 460 637